Next week I’m going to this workshop:
• Biological Complexity: Can It Be Quantified?, 1-3 February 2017, Beyond Center for Fundamental Concepts in Science, Arizona State University, Tempe Arizona. Organized by Paul Davies.
I haven’t heard that any of it will be made publicly available, but I’ll see if there’s something I can show you. Here’s the schedule:

I recently spent a few days at the El Rancho Hotel in Gallup, New Mexico. My wife was investigating Navajo jewelry, which is a big thing in this town. I was just chillin’, enjoying the atmosphere.
Big movie stars used to stay at this hotel when they were making westerns nearby. If you read carefully, you’ll see they claim to have the ‘Charm of Yesterday, Convenience of Tomorrow’. It’s one of the few places I’ve been that still requires a human expert to run the elevator: an elevator operator.
It made me a bit nostalgic—and made me think yet again about all the many jobs that have been eliminated by automation.
Being an elevator operator is not a job I’d enjoy. Neither is being a clerk at a grocery store. I guess such jobs are tolerable only if there’s enough pleasant social interaction with customers and coworkers. But we don’t really know what the world will be like when all such jobs are eliminated.
